Hello!

1/2 = 0.5 as a decimal

0.5 ÷ 2 = 0.25

That means you walk 1 mile in 0.25 of an hour. Multiply this by three:

0.25 × 3 = 0.75

Answer:

It will take you 0.75 (or 3/4) hour to walk 3 miles.
